Description Liushihui 2016-05-23 05:46:55 UTC
Description of problem:
Sometimes when restart virt-who, it will failed to commnunicate with subscription manager and show error info "BadStatusLine: ''"

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able):
Satellite-6.2.0-RHEL-7-20160518
virt-who-0.17-1.el7.noarch
subscription-manager-1.17.6-1.el7.x86_64
python-rhsm-1.17.2-1.el7.x86_64

How reproducible:
20%

Steps to Reproduce:
1. Register system to satellite6.2
2. Configure virt-who run at esx mode 
[root@hp-dl2x170g6-01 virt-who.d]# cat /etc/virt-who.d/esx 
[test-esx1]
type=esx
server=10.73.2.95
username=Administrator
encrypted_password=31b6b72b68fc461a9e7ee6c7f0502350
owner=1ACME_Corporation
env=Library
3. Restart virt-who service and check virt-who's log
2016-05-22 23:52:05,348 [virtwho.main DEBUG] MainProcess(18201):MainThread @executor.py:terminate:303 - virt-who is shutting down
2016-05-22 23:52:08,229 [virtwho.test-esx1 DEBUG] Esx-1(18208):MainThread @virt.py:run:387 - Virt backend 'test-esx1' terminated
2016-05-22 23:52:08,232 [virtwho.main ERROR] MainProcess(18201):MainThread @executor.py:send:156 - Error in communication with subscription manager:
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"/usr/lib/python2.7/site-packages/virtwho/executor.py", line 139, in send
    self._sendGuestAssociation(report)
  File "/usr/lib/python2.7/site-packages/virtwho/executor.py", line 166, in _sendGuestAssociation
    manager.hypervisorCheckIn(report, self.options)
  File "/usr/lib/python2.7/site-packages/virtwho/manager/subscriptionmanager/subscriptionmanager.py", line 167, in hypervisorCheckIn
    self._connect(report.config)
  File "/usr/lib/python2.7/site-packages/virtwho/manager/subscriptionmanager/subscriptionmanager.py", line 131, in _connect
    if not self.connection.ping()['result']:
  File "/usr/lib64/python2.7/site-packages/rhsm/connection.py", line 876, in ping
    return self.conn.request_get("/status/")
  File "/usr/lib64/python2.7/site-packages/rhsm/connection.py", line 681, in request_get
    return self._request("GET", method)
  File "/usr/lib64/python2.7/site-packages/rhsm/connection.py", line 578, in _request
    response = conn.getresponse()
  File "/usr/lib64/python2.7/httplib.py", line 1051, in getresponse
    response.begin()
  File "/usr/lib64/python2.7/httplib.py", line 415, in begin
    version, status, reason = self._read_status()
  File "/usr/lib64/python2.7/httplib.py", line 379, in _read_status
    raise BadStatusLine(line)
BadStatusLine: ''

Actual results:
Failed to send host/guest mapping info as failed to connect subscription-manager.

Expected results:
Success to restart virt-who service and virt-who can send host/guest mapping info successfully.
